Is it possible to have an orgasm that starts and ends in the mind without ever touching other erogenous zones? <\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Let\u2019s find out.<\/span><\/p>\n<p><b>What\u2019s a Mindgasm?<\/b><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">A mindgasm is an orgasm that is indeed all in your head. It\u2019s a way of inducing orgasm without ever touching other erogenous zones like the vulva, clitoris, nipples, or rectum. It\u2019s basically an orgasm without physical stimulation.\u00a0 <\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">One <\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">study<\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> in the 1990s observed ten women that claimed to be able to have mental orgasms. <\/span><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Researchers asked these women to pleasure themselves using only their minds, and the results were pretty astounding.\u00a0 <\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">During their hand-free self-pleasure sessions, researchers found that the women in the study had virtually the same physiological changes when they self-pleasured with their minds versus when they actually touched their genitals. They measured this by looking at their pupil diameter, blood pressure, heart rate, and pain threshold.\u00a0 <\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">While you don\u2019t need a scientist to validate what you feel in your own body, for these women their mental orgasm experiences were confirmed through actual physical markers \u2013 that\u2019s pretty astounding!<\/span><\/p>\n<p><b>You Might Have Had a Mental Orgasm Before<\/b><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">While mental orgasms are typically thought of as something that happens while you\u2019re awake, you might have experienced one before without even realizing it \u2013 while you were sleeping. <\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">About <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.webmd.com\/sex-relationships\/news\/20070614\/sex-dreams-equal-8-percent-of-adults-dreams\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">8%<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> of people\u2019s dreams are <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.intimina.com\/blog\/are-you-having-sex-dreams\/\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">sex dreams<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">, no matter their gender. You\u2019ve most likely experienced one at one point in your life. If you\u2019ve ever had an orgasm in a sex dream, that my friend, is a kind of mental orgasm.\u00a0 <\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">It might not be the same as being able to will and move your energy to orgasm while you\u2019re awake, but it does show you that you\u2019re capable of having an orgasm without touching your genitals.\u00a0<\/span><\/p>\n<p><b>How Do You Have a Mindgasm?<\/b><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">This might all seem really cool in theory, but how do you actually have a mental orgasm? <\/span><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Let\u2019s find out.\u00a0<\/span><b><\/b><\/p>\n<ul>\n<li aria-level=\"1\"><b>Approach with Curiosity: <\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">This is a practice in experimentation and staying curious. This is your body and your sexual practice, so have fun with it! While this can be done with a partner, it\u2019s helpful to try this practice by yourself at first. This doesn\u2019t have to look or be a certain way, if you feel intuitively led to find your own technique, then go right ahead!<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<ul>\n<li aria-level=\"1\"><b>Tap Into Your Body: <\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">It might seem counterintuitive, but you need to tap into your body in order to move your sexual energy in your head. There are so many ways to do this. Ask yourself when you feel the most present in your body. Is it when you take a shower or bath? When you\u2019re walking, dancing, or moving your body in another way? Is it when you\u2019re making art or creating something? Use your practices to tap into your body.<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<ul>\n<li aria-level=\"1\"><b>Connect with Your Breath: <\/b><a href=\"https:\/\/www.intimina.com\/blog\/the-healing-powers-of-breathwork\/\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Breathwork<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\"> practices and mindful breathing are another way to tap into your body and calm your nervous system so that you can tune into your sense of pleasure. Try inhaling deeply through your nose and imagine your breath moving through your heart, into your belly, and imagine filling up your pelvis with your breath. You can imagine that your breath is moving over your most sensitive zones, waking them up.<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<ul>\n<li aria-level=\"1\"><b>Kegels: <\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">While this still involves engaging your vagina and vulva, you\u2019re not exactly touching it. <\/span><a href=\"https:\/\/www.intimina.com\/blog\/kegels-for-beginners\/\"><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Kegels<\/span><\/a><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">, a form of pelvic floor exercise get your blood flow moving and can help you connect to your genitals while you engage your mind.\u00a0<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<ul>\n<li aria-level=\"1\"><b>Use Your Imagination: <\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">Now use your mind to move your sexual energy and become more aroused. Think about what turns you on. You can imagine a certain kink, fantasy, or think of a hot sexual experience you\u2019ve had. You may even think of things that aren\u2019t typically thought of as sexual like time in nature or eating foods.<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<ul>\n<li aria-level=\"1\"><b>Let it Happen: <\/b><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">There\u2019s no one set way to have a mental orgasm. You have so much more power over your mind and your sexual sensations than you may realize.\u00a0<\/span><\/li>\n<\/ul>\n<p><b>There\u2019s No Holy Grail of Orgasms<\/b><\/p>\n<p><span style=\"font-weight: 400;\">As humans, we tend to want to rank and categorize things.
